117.info
人生若只如初见

centos怎么安装ftp服务器

要在CentOS上安装FTP服务器,您可以使用vsftpd软件包。以下是在CentOS上安装和配置vsftpd的步骤:

  1. 使用以下命令安装vsftpd软件包:
sudo yum install vsftpd
  1. 启动vsftpd服务并将其设置为开机启动:
sudo systemctl start vsftpd
sudo systemctl enable vsftpd
  1. 确保防火墙允许FTP流量通过。您可以使用以下命令开启FTP端口(默认端口为21):
sudo firewall-cmd --permanent --add-port=21/tcp
sudo firewall-cmd --reload
  1. 现在,您可以通过FTP客户端连接到您的CentOS服务器。您可以使用FileZilla等FTP客户端,输入服务器的IP地址、用户名和密码进行连接。

  2. 如果您想限制用户的访问权限,您可以编辑vsftpd的配置文件/etc/vsftpd/vsftpd.conf。您可以根据需要配置用户访问权限、上传下载权限等。

  3. 最后,重新加载vsftpd服务以使配置更改生效:

sudo systemctl restart vsftpd

现在,您已经成功在CentOS上安装并配置了FTP服务器。您可以通过FTP客户端访问服务器上的文件并进行文件传输。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e478AzsIBgJUDVY.html

推荐文章

  • centos集群服务器怎么搭建

    搭建CentOS集群服务器需要以下步骤: 安装CentOS操作系统:在每个服务器上安装CentOS操作系统。可以选择最新版本的CentOS,例如CentOS 7或CentOS 8。 配置网络:...

  • centos怎么搭建ftp服务器

    在CentOS上搭建FTP服务器可以使用vsftpd软件。以下是搭建FTP服务器的步骤: 登录到CentOS服务器,并以root用户身份执行以下命令来安装vsftpd软件: yum install ...

  • centos怎么搭建聊天服务器

    要在CentOS上搭建聊天服务器,您可以按照以下步骤进行操作: 安装必要的软件: 安装Nginx作为Web服务器:sudo yum install nginx
    安装Node.js:sudo yum in...

  • CentOS下配置ss5(SOCKS5)代理服务器

    在CentOS下配置ss5代理服务器的步骤如下: 安装ss5:sudo yum install epel-release
    sudo yum install ss5 配置ss5:
    打开ss5配置文件:sudo vi /etc/...

  • centos安装软件的方式有哪些

    在CentOS系统上,可以通过以下几种方式安装软件: 使用YUM软件包管理器:YUM是CentOS系统默认的软件包管理工具,可以通过命令行使用yum install包名来安装软件。...

  • linux如何查看用户属性

    要查看用户属性,可以使用以下几种方法: 使用命令id来查看当前用户的属性,包括用户ID(UID)、组ID(GID)以及所属的附加组。 id 使用命令cat /etc/passwd来查...

  • linux怎么查看删除进程

    要查看已删除的进程,可以使用以下命令: 使用ps命令查看所有进程信息: ps -aux | grep defunct 使用top命令查看进程信息: top -b -n 1 | grep defunct 使用ps...

  • linux如何关闭mysql进程

    要关闭MySQL进程,可以使用以下命令: 首先查看当前正在运行的MySQL进程: ps -ef | grep mysql 找到MySQL的进程ID(PID),然后使用kill命令关闭该进程: kill ...